Yii

Een gratis en open source hoogwaardige programmeerraamwerk voor het ontwikkelen van grootschalige webtoepassingen
Download nu

Yii Rangschikking & Samenvatting

Advertentie

  • Rating:
  • Vergunning:
  • Freeware
  • Prijs:
  • FREE
  • Naam uitgever:
  • Charlie Q. Xue
  • Uitgever website:
  • http://www.yiiframework.com/
  • Besturingssystemen:
  • Mac OS X
  • Bestandsgrootte:
  • 1.8 MB

Yii Tags


Yii Beschrijving

Een gratis en open source hoogwaardige programmeerkader voor het ontwikkelen van grootschalige webtoepassingen YII maakt maximale herbruikbaarheid in webprogrammering mogelijk en kan het ontwikkelingsproces aanzienlijk versnellen. De naam YII (uitgesproken als ) staat voor efficiënt, eenvoudig en extensible.yii is gemakkelijk te leren en te gebruiken. U hoeft alleen PHP- en objectgerichte programmering te kennen. Je bent niet gedwongen om een nieuwe configuratie of sjablonen te leren. Ja is extreem snel. Zijn overheadkosten voor toepassingen die er bovenop geschreven zijn, is verwaarloosbaar. In feite is het een van de meest efficiënte PHP-frameworks rond.YII is zeer herbruikbaar en uitgebreid. YII is puur object-georiënteerd. Alles in YII is een op zichzelf staande component die gemakkelijk kan worden geconfigureerd, hergebruikt of verlengd. Wat nog belangrijker is, YII heeft een steeds toenemende uitbreidingsbibliotheek die bestaat uit door gebruikers bijgedragen onderdelen, die uw ontwikkelingstijd aanzienlijk kunnen verminderen. Hier zijn enkele belangrijke kenmerken van "YII": · Model-view-controller (MVC) Ontwerppatroon: YII keurt deze beproefde techniek aan in webprogrammering die beter kan worden gescheiden van presentatie. · Database-toegangsobjecten (DAO) en Active Record: YII maakt ontwikkelaars mogelijk om databasegegevens te modelleren in termen van objecten en hun inspanningen opslaan om lange en repetitieve SQL-uitspraken te schrijven. · Integratie met jQuery: als een van de meest populaire JavaScript-framework, maakt JQuery het schrijven van zeer efficiënte en veelzijdige JavaScript-interfaces. · Vorm invoer en validatie: YII maakt het verzamelen van verzamelformulierinvoer uiterst eenvoudig en veilig. YII wordt geleverd met een set validators die kunnen worden gebruikt om de geldigheid van invoergegevens te garanderen, en het heeft ook helpermethoden en widgets om fouten aan te geven wanneer validatie mislukt. · Web 2.0-widgets: Powered by JQuery, YII wordt geleverd met een set web 2.0-widgets, zoals automatisch complete invoerveld, TreeView, enzovoort. · Authenticatie en autorisatie: YII heeft ingebouwde authenticatie-ondersteuning. Het ondersteunt ook autorisatie via hiërarchische rollengerelateerde toegangscontrole (RBAC). · Themmen: het maakt de wijziging van de vooruitzichten van een YII-toepassing meteen mogelijk. · Webservices: YII ondersteunt automatisch genereren van complexe WSDL-servicepecificaties en het beheer van webserviceverhaling. · Internationalisering (i18n) en lokalisatie (L10N): YII ondersteunt Berichtvertaling, datum en tijdopmaak, nummeropmaak en interfacele-lokalisatie. · Gelaagde cachingschema: YII ondersteunt gegevenscaching, pagina caching, fragment caching en dynamische inhoud. Het opslagmedium van caching kan eenvoudig worden gewijzigd zonder de toepassingscode aan te raken. · Foutafhandeling en loggen: fouten worden afgehandeld en mooi gepresenteerd en log-berichten kunnen worden gecategoriseerd, gefilterd en gerouteerd naar verschillende bestemmingen. · Beveiliging: YII is uitgerust met veel beveiligingsmaatregelen om webtoepassingen te beveiligen om cyberaanvallen te voorkomen. Deze maatregelen omvatten cross-site scripting (XSS) preventie, cross-site aanvraag vervalsing (CSRF) preventie, cookie-knoeiende preventie, etc. · Naleving van XHTML: code gegenereerd door YII-componenten en opdrachtregelhulpmiddelen voldoen aan de XHTML-standaard. · Automatische code generatie: YII biedt de tools die automatisch de code kunnen genereren die u nodig hebt, zoals een skeletontvraag, CRUD-toepassingen, enz. · Puur Object-Oriented: YII Framework Sticks aan Strict Oop Paradigma. Het definieert geen enkele wereldwijde functie of variabele. En de klassenhiërarchie die het definieert, maakt maximale herkenbaarheid en aanpassing mogelijk. · Makkelijk te combineren met code van derden: Yii is zorgvuldig ontworpen om het werk goed met code van derden. Zo kunt u de code van PEAR of Zend Framework gebruiken in uw Yii applicatie. · Uitgebreide documentatie: elke methode of eigenschap is duidelijk gedocumenteerd. Een uitgebreide handleiding is ook voorzien samen met andere kleine tutorials. · Uitbreiding bibliotheek: Yii biedt een uitbreiding bibliotheek die bestaat uit door gebruikers componenten. Dit maakt de bovenstaande lijst met functies nooit eindigt. Wat is er nieuw in deze release: · Bug # 305: kolom aliassen gebruikt in CActiveFinder dient zodanig te worden vermeld dat de omslag worden bewaard (Qiang) · Bug # 308: typo in CLinkPager CSS class naam (Qiang) · Bug # 310: Toonaangevende ruimte automatisch gegenereerde labels als ze eindigen met "ID" (Qiang) · Bug # 312: defaultScope niet gehonoreerd wanneer andere sopes worden toegepast (Qiang) · Bug # 313: Dynamische parameter voor luie laden stelt de in default scope parameters (Qiang) · Bug # 321: CProfilelogroute moet worden uitgeschakeld voor AJAX-aanvragen (Qiang) · Bug # 331: HTTP 403 Statuscode moet worden gebruikt om de autorisfout (Qiang) aan te geven · Bug # 338: undefined variabelen in Ctimestamp.php (Qiang) · Bug # 343: HTMLPurifier moet zijn autoload registreren om toe te staan met behulp van de plug-ins (QIANG) · Bug Nr. 353: CCLIERSCRISTIPS MOET GEEN VERWAKTE OUTPUT OP ENIGE PHP-versie GENOTEN DOOR PREG_REPLACE BUG (QIANG) · Bug: syntaxisfouten in autoloaded-klassen worden niet gerapporteerd (Qiang) · NIEUWE # 36: Toegevoegd kolomverklaringen aan de gegenereerde modelklasse met YIIC (Qiang) · Nieuw # 231: Verbeterde Yiic Shell Model-opdracht om de relaties automatisch te genereren (Olafure, Qiang) · Nieuw # 271: CFILECACHE (QIANG) toegevoegd · Nieuw # 300: Toegevoegde ondersteuning voor het gebruik van een controlleractie om toepassingsfouten (QIANG) weer te geven · Nieuw # 304: FLV Mimetype toegevoegd aan de Mimetype Array (Qiang) · Nieuw # 315: CDBConnection.enableProfiling (Qiang) toegevoegd · Nieuw # 320: Toegevoegde ondersteuning voor het aanpassen van een enkele URL-regel door de URLFORMAT en CASSENSIFISCHE OPTIES (QIANG) in te stellen · Nieuw # 326: YII :: Powered () toont de YII-site in een nieuw venster (QIANG) · Nieuw # 328: maak yiic om met F-CGI (Qiang) te werken · NIEUW # 344: Toegevoegde ondersteuning om gedrag automatisch bij te hechten aan een controller (QIANG) · Nieuw # 346: verbeterde CMEMCache, zodat deze kan worden gebruikt met zowel memcache als memcached (Qiang) · Nieuw # 347: Toegevoegde Curlmanager.USStrictParsen om parsing-URL's alleen op basis van regels (qiang) te ondersteunen · Nieuw # 349: Verbeterde MySQL-stuurprogramma om Tinyint (1) als Boolean (Qiang) opnieuw te bezoeken · Nieuw # 351: verbeterde cmodelbehavior, zodat de bevorige validate () het huidige validatieproces (Qiang) kan stoppen · Nieuw: verbeterde de 'met' optie in relationele regels, zodat het ook van toepassing is in gretige laden (Qiang) · Nieuw: Verbeterde Yiic Shell-modelopdracht om alle modellen voor de hele database (Olafure, Qiang) te genereren · Nieuw: ondersteuning toegevoegd aan het toestaan van de naam scopes met update- en verwijderingsmethoden (QIANG) · Nieuw: herfactored ondersteuning voor dynamische query-opties met relationele AR (Qiang) · Nieuw: CDBcriteria toegevoegd :: Toarray () (Qiang) · Nieuw: ondersteuning toegevoegd om CDBCRITERIA mogelijk te maken met behulp van 'of' operator (QIANG) · Nieuw: Toegevoegd Clogger :: Getstats () (QIANG) · Nieuw: ondersteuning toegevoegd aan importeren en autoload-interfaces (Qiang) · Nieuw: Toegevoegd tracing-verklaringen aan cache-componenten (Qiang) · Nieuw: Toegevoegd Clogfilter om logging aanvullende contextinformatie (Qiang) te ondersteunen


Yii Gerelateerde software

wurfl

Verzameling van opdrachtregelgereedschappen en bibliotheken geschreven in Ruby voor het gebruik van en het manipuleren van de WURFL ...

250 23 KB

Downloaden

Typereflex

Een klein hulpprogramma gemaakt voor ontwikkelaars die MONO gebruiken om .NET-toepassingen op Mac OS X te maken ...

258 3 MB

Downloaden